WebWhether you call it a cold sore or a fever blister, oral herpes is a common infection of the mouth area that is caused by herpes simplex virus type 1 (HSV-1). Fifty percent to 80 percent of U.S. adults have oral herpes. According to the National Institutes of Health, about 90 percent of adults have been exposed to the virus by age 50. WebAug 25, 2024 · A blister on your lip can be caused by several things, including a cold sore or a fever blister. In the past, cold sores were called fever blisters because they often appeared when a person was experiencing a fever. But today, fever blisters are simply caused by the same virus that causes cold sores. If you have a fever blister on your …
